Description

In a world brimming with self-doubt and insecurities, one author ventures into the depths of the human psyche to illuminate the path toward self-acceptance. With wit and wisdom, the author engages readers in a dialogue about the internal trolls that lurk beneath the surface of their lives, undermining confidence and stifling potential. Through relatable anecdotes and insightful commentary, the book deftly charts a course for confronting the beliefs that hold individuals back.

Encouraging transparency and vulnerability, the narrative invites readers to reflect on their personal experiences with self-doubt. It skillfully balances introspection with practical strategies, helping individuals reframe negative self-talk and embrace their authentic selves. The author’s thoughtful approach not only offers solace but also inspires courage, empowering readers to take bold steps toward personal growth.

Ultimately, this journey is about transformation and the acceptance of one's imperfections. By confronting the trolls that inhibit self-worth, readers learn to cultivate resilience and foster a deeper sense of belonging within themselves and the world around them.
